Excerpt from The Story of the Palatines: An Episode in Colonial History<br><br>But they were not all. A small band had preceded them to New York about the same time as their own coming, a company of seven hundred had gone to North Carolina, and another company to Virginia; and in later years they were followed by many thousands of their countrymen in the Palatinate, the vast majority of whom found settlement in Penn sylvania. These various immigrations make in reality one story, having, as they do, one source and bound together by a common im pulse, constituting a distinct episode in colo nial history well worthy of study, and quite unique in its interest and character.<br><br>About the Publisher<br><br>Forg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books.
